He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Add the diced yellow onion and cook for 3-4 minutes until softened and lightly golden.
Stir in the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ute, until fragrant.
Add the vegetable broth and bring to a boil. Once boiling, stir in the couscous, cover the pan, and remove from heat. Let the couscous steam for 5 minutes.
While the couscous steams, heat the remaining 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the red onion slices and sauté for 5-6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until caramelized.
Add the chopped green onions to the skillet and cook for 2 minutes, just until softened slightly.
Fluff the couscous with a fork and add it to the skillet with the red and green onions. Stir to combine.
Mix in the chopped parsley, lemon zest, lemon juice, salt, and black pepper. Taste and adjust seasoning as needed.
Serve warm or at room temperature, garnished with additional parsley if desired.
